Commit graph

2495 commits

Author SHA1 Message Date
Thulinma
a9971f07cf Merge branch 'development' into LTS_development 2015-07-01 16:59:33 +02:00
Thulinma
b93841f659 Fixed NOSHM and WITH_THREADNAMES flags, added NOCRASHCHECK flag. 2015-07-01 16:59:26 +02:00
Thulinma
8f37536403 Merge branch 'development' into LTS_development 2015-06-30 17:01:10 +02:00
Thulinma
f463606152 Fixed metadata sizing problems. 2015-06-30 17:00:52 +02:00
Erik Zandvliet
06cfc1eed2 Fixes for HTTP DASH live streaming 2015-06-30 16:00:29 +02:00
Thulinma
e1313e3bb5 Merge branch 'development' into LTS_development 2015-06-26 18:05:57 +02:00
Erik Zandvliet
1b724afc83 Small fix in playback speed, when resuming playback 2015-06-26 18:05:51 +02:00
Erik Zandvliet
8024181e55 Made metadatapages larger 2015-06-26 18:05:42 +02:00
Thulinma
97fb7a6188 Merge branch 'development' into LTS_development 2015-06-26 18:04:21 +02:00
Thulinma
9577f99ce0 Added various VERYHIGH level debug messages to buffering, fixed streams with no more than 1 keyframe in each track not working. 2015-06-26 18:04:05 +02:00
Erik Zandvliet
3920ce38b5 Small fix in playback speed, when resuming playback 2015-06-23 11:12:42 +02:00
Erik Zandvliet
10d7d5fb62 Made metadatapages larger 2015-06-22 14:56:29 +02:00
Thulinma
cd74fd1e46 Merge branch 'development' into LTS_development
# Conflicts:
#	src/controller/controller.cpp
2015-06-18 16:07:30 +02:00
Thulinma
eaabf9e800 Fixed errors when requesting short URLs, fixed race condition during shutdown of controller. 2015-06-18 16:06:35 +02:00
Thulinma
1391a23c9e Merge branch 'development' into LTS_development 2015-06-16 13:31:37 +02:00
Thulinma
a3354aeee6 Removed metadata parsing from controller for better stability and faster stream handling.
# Conflicts:
#	src/controller/controller_streams.cpp
2015-06-16 13:18:16 +02:00
Thulinma
ab222cb766 Merge branch 'development' into LTS_development 2015-06-16 12:33:53 +02:00
Erik Zandvliet
ef29ce2ca6 Fixed a race condition in VoD, where the page was declared "ready" before it was filled. 2015-06-16 12:32:18 +02:00
Thulinma
036178f780 Removed metadata parsing from controller for better stability and faster stream handling. 2015-06-16 11:18:00 +02:00
Thulinma
c04572f685 Removed logs from controller config file. 2015-06-16 11:17:39 +02:00
Thulinma
9c4af587df Fix stats analyser. 2015-06-16 11:17:18 +02:00
Thulinma
a936d1c737 Merge branch 'development' into LTS_development 2015-06-12 23:58:35 +02:00
Thulinma
0789cc46d2 Implemented RTMP calls ping and FCSubscribe, fixed a few RTMP typoes, added error handler for unsupported commands. 2015-06-12 23:58:23 +02:00
Thulinma
e17b9cb7bc Merge branch 'development' into LTS_development 2015-06-03 17:24:55 +02:00
Thulinma
48f8bbcb91 Added support for HTTP prefixes without $ symbol. 2015-06-03 17:24:43 +02:00
Thulinma
2d37739c30 Added basic minimal HTTP server output. 2015-06-03 16:39:16 +02:00
Thulinma
9e10cc621c Merge branch 'development' into LTS_development
# Conflicts:
#	src/input/input_buffer.cpp
2015-05-21 20:17:37 +02:00
Thulinma
6b2a158d9c Backported various fixes by Erik Zandvliet, also added better handling of re-pushes. 2015-05-21 20:15:09 +02:00
Thulinma
993801789a Merge branch 'development' into LTS_development 2015-05-21 19:16:22 +02:00
Thulinma
17aa6bbbb6 Compatibility improvements as well as simplification to RTMP push input. 2015-05-21 19:10:05 +02:00
Erik Zandvliet
926dd01995 Fixed removing pages at the right points. 2015-05-20 14:45:38 +02:00
Thulinma
049e9babe0 Merge branch 'development' into LTS_development 2015-05-19 14:21:02 +02:00
Thulinma
7e2c4a8318 Fixed track misnegotiation in live pushing. 2015-05-19 14:20:45 +02:00
Thulinma
e0c9173f9a Merge branch 'development' into LTS_development 2015-05-12 11:23:08 +02:00
Thulinma
a3bf393bea Added generic CORS header adder, now used in controller, HLS output and internal HTTP handler. 2015-05-12 11:23:00 +02:00
Thulinma
5326c07731 Changed DASH CORS headers to generic header adder. 2015-05-12 11:20:41 +02:00
Thulinma
a97797a604 Merge branch 'development' into LTS_development
# Conflicts:
#	src/input/input_buffer.cpp
2015-05-11 19:18:20 +02:00
Thulinma
2845cbedcb More fixes to Windows live metadata handling. 2015-05-11 19:11:00 +02:00
Thulinma
657d7ad7ca Fixed MP4 playback problems with zero-length parts (Mantrics playback issue). 2015-05-11 19:02:00 +02:00
Thulinma
ccaec3d2f8 Fixed live stream memory leak in Windows builds 2015-05-07 19:00:01 +02:00
Thulinma
6f933bdb97 Fixed live pushing when more than 2 tracks present. 2015-05-07 12:02:49 +02:00
Thulinma
77dcfc23ad Removed remaining recording code. 2015-04-28 09:39:01 +02:00
Thulinma
c96f0fb9e4 Merge branch 'development' into LTS_development 2015-04-21 17:14:51 +02:00
Thulinma
acc462c281 Minor edit to live buffer semaphore naming. 2015-04-21 17:14:13 +02:00
Thulinma
ac540cdd1d LTS feature: Added support for setting/overriding the error text for failed streams. 2015-04-17 02:01:27 +02:00
Thulinma
8e3de119b8 Merge branch 'development' into LTS_development 2015-04-16 16:10:41 +02:00
Thulinma
a891b5ba41 Fixed Windows typo. 2015-04-16 16:10:34 +02:00
Thulinma
241ac8f911 Merge branch 'development' into LTS_development 2015-04-16 15:59:32 +02:00
Thulinma
e672959f96 Fixes to Windows shared memory handling for VoD. 2015-04-16 15:59:25 +02:00
Thulinma
98cfc3c199 Merge branch 'development' into LTS_development 2015-04-16 15:01:49 +02:00